Background technology
Floor heating is, with whole ground as radiator, by the heating agent in flooring radiation layer, uniformly to heat whole ground, is utilized The rule that the accumulation of heat on ground itself and heat are radiated upwards is conducted from the bottom to top, and heat is by the heat supply system being placed in floor A kind of heating system that system is provided.
Floor heating is a kind of novel heating mode different with traditional heat sinks heating, and the radiator based on heat loss through convection Heating is compared, with indoor temperature distribution it is uniform, comfortableness is good, energy saving, easily realize that household-based heat metering, maintenance management are convenient The advantages of.As metering heating technology is in the implementation energetically of China, and pay attention to day by day of the country to building energy conservation, low-temperature ground Radiant heating system is progressively taken seriously at present in Chinese civil buildings, is widely adopted.
But the monitoring of floor heating and maintenance technique are never correspondingly improved, once floor heating is broken down, it is difficult to Failure judgement position, maintenance difficulty is big.

Specific embodiment
It is described further with reference to 1 to 2 pair of specific embodiment of the present utility model of accompanying drawing:
A kind of ground heating system with monitor controller, including oral siphon 3, enter water separator 8, geothermal tube 15, backwater point Hydrophone 13, return pipe 10, the oral siphon 3 connects into water separator 8, enters water separator 8 and connects back to moisture through geothermal tube 15 Hydrophone 13, the connection return pipe 10 of backwater water knockout drum 13.
Ground heating system with monitor controller also includes master controller 1, and control chip, master controller are provided with master control 1 includes display screen and control panel, and display screen is used to show Monitoring Data that control panel to be used to control circulating pump, pressurization Pump, display screen.Master controller can be fixed on metope as switch.
Oral siphon 3 is provided with pressure monitor 5, and each branch for entering water separator 8 is provided with water entry pressure valve 9, backwater Each branch of water knockout drum 13 is provided with pressure of return water valve 14, and pressure monitor 5, water entry pressure valve 9, pressure of return water valve 14 connect Connect master controller 1.Enter to be equipped with each branch of water separator 8 and control valve 7 into water branch.Each point of backwater water knockout drum 13 Back-flowing and branched control valve 12 is equipped with.Enter water branch control valve, back-flowing and branched control valve and control place branch road geothermal tube Break-make.Geothermal tube one end connects water entry pressure valve, and one end connection pressure of return water valve, the geothermal tube in different branches is laid on not In same room, facilitate branch office's domain heating or keep in repair.
Oral siphon 3 is provided with switch valve 2, and the connection master controller 1 of switch valve 2, switch valve can select electromagnetic valve, Convenient control.Oral siphon 3 is provided with circulating pump 4, force (forcing) pump 11, effusion meter 6, and circulating pump 4, force (forcing) pump 11, effusion meter 6 are all connected with Master controller 1.Circulating pump 4, force (forcing) pump 11, effusion meter 6 can be integrated in a ground hot tank, convenient to install control.
When the flow of effusion meter monitoring does not meet setting value, controller control circulating pump forced circulation is needed with reaching heating Will.
When the pressure value of pressure monitor and water entry pressure valve unit monitoring does not meet operation standard, controller control force (forcing) pump Action is pressurizeed, and makes ground heating system meet the pressure criteria of operation.
The water entry pressure and pressure of return water of water entry pressure valve and pressure of return water valve real-time monitoring geothermal tube, when water entry pressure and When pressure of return water difference meets setting value, illustrate that pipeline is unobstructed.When water entry pressure and pressure of return water difference are more than setting value, pipe is illustrated There is obstructed situation in road, need timely pigging.
When pressure of return water valve unit monitoring is less than pressure value, the underground heat blockage of place branch is illustrated, need timely pigging Or repair.
